**Ticket: Sweeper creds expired — orphan cleanup stalled**

Welcome aboard, and sorry your first week includes this one. The Tumbleweed sweeper, which deletes orphaned volumes and dangling load balancers, has been dead since Tuesday because its credentials expired. Orphans are piling up in the Bramblehock account. Re-enable the cron after rotating. The sweeper authenticates with the key below.

gateway credential: vxb3-p91

## Runbook: Courierbright driver-assignment heuristic

Before promoting a release, verify the assignment heuristic against the replay suite from last quarter's peak week. The scorer weighs proximity, shift remaining, and vehicle capacity; any change to these weights requires sign-off from the dispatch team in Norvale. If assignment latency exceeds 400ms at p95, roll back immediately rather than tuning live. The heuristic reads its weights from the block below.

config for tafof-kagag:
CASDOR_PIN=0539
CASDOR_METRICS_HOST=metrics.casdor.qirvansys.corp
CASDOR_LOG_LEVEL=error
CASDOR_TENANT=kelael

Subject: Parcel webhook — read before your first shift

Welcome to Driftbox on-call. The parcel-tracking webhook from the Corvane carrier feed occasionally sends duplicate delivery events; the dedupe worker handles most, but watch for queue lag over five minutes. Never replay events manually without draining the queue first. Escalation steps and replay procedure are documented on the internal page below.

operations page: https://confluence.lumicsys.internal/projects/display/projects/display